Israeli journalist Eylon Levy is joined by Michael Doran from the Hudson Institute to explore the intricate geopolitical dynamics that sustain Hamas. The discussion emphasizes Iran's pivotal role as Hamas's primary sponsor, casting the group as part of Tehran's broader agenda against Israel. Additionally, the influence of Qatar, Turkey, and Egypt as additional supporters of Hamas is closely examined, raising questions about their capacity to impact Israel's security landscape. As Doran outlines the complex mosaic of Middle Eastern politics, he suggests that any viable strategies must consider the multi-front tensions Israel faces beyond Gaza, with implications for regional stability should Hamas remain resilient.
